SEO and site health analytics dashboard showcasing organic traffic growth, compliance checks, and nature-inspired web optimization strategies. Includes metrics for site performance, keyword rankings, and Google Search Console-like diagnostics.

How to Create an SEO-Friendly Website

#Mr. S.T.A.N 13 May 2025
33K Views

How to Create an SEO-Friendly Website: A Step-by-Step Guide for Beginners


Want to build a website that ranks higher on Google, attracts more visitors, and grows your business? You’re in the right place! SEO (Search Engine Optimization) might sound intimidating, but it’s just about making your website easy to find and valuable to users.

In this guide, we’ll break down how to create an SEO-friendly website in simple, actionable steps—even if you’re starting from zero.

Why Does SEO Matter?

Google processes over 8.5 billion searches daily. If your website isn’t optimized, you’re missing out on free, targeted traffic. An SEO-friendly website helps you:

  • Rank higher on search engines
  • Boost credibility with users
  • Save money by reducing reliance on ads

Step 1: Start with Keyword Research (Most Important!)

Keywords are the words people type into Google. Use free tools like Google Keyword Planner or Ubersuggest to find what your audience is searching for.

Tips for Beginners:

  • Focus on long-tail keywords (e.g., “affordable web design services in California”).
  • Write specific blog titles like “5 Easy Ways to Speed Up Your Website” instead of “Web Design Tips”.

Step 2: Choose the Right Domain Name & Hosting

  • Domain Name: Short, relevant, and includes your main keyword (e.g., “SEOmaster.com”).
  • Hosting: Use fast, reliable hosts like SiteGround , Hostinger, or Bluehost .

Step 3: Build a Clear Website Structure

Organize your site like a book—simple and intuitive.

  • Homepage: Who you are and what you offer.
  • Services/Products: Detailed descriptions.
  • Blog: Share valuable content.
  • Contact Page: Easy way for users to reach you.

SEO-Friendly Design Tip:

Use header tags:

  • <h1> - Main title
  • <h2> - Section titles
  • <h3> - Subpoints or highlights

Step 4: Optimize for Mobile Users

Over 60% of searches are on mobile. Make your site responsive!


Step 5: Create Content That Google (and Humans) Love

Content should answer user questions and solve their problems.

Pro Tips:

  • Use keywords naturally.
  • Add images with descriptive alt text (e.g., alt="easy ways to speed up your website").

Step 6: Speed Up Your Website


Step 7: Add Meta Titles & Descriptions

These are what users see in search results:

  • Meta Title: “Affordable Web Design Services | Fast & SEO-Friendly Websites”
  • Meta Description: “Build a website that ranks on Google. Get custom, mobile-friendly designs starting at $100.”

Keep it simple: Titles under 60 characters, descriptions under 160.


Step 8: Use Internal Links

Link related pages (e.g., a blog about SEO to your “Website Services” page) to boost engagement.

Step 9: Track & Improve with Free Tools

  • Google Analytics: See what content works best.
  • Google Search Console: Monitor search visibility and fix issues like broken links.

Step 10: Update Your Content Regularly

Fresh content = better rankings. Refresh old posts, add new tips, or update product info every few months.

Final Checklist for Beginners ✅

  • Done keyword research?
  • Mobile-friendly design?
  • Fast loading speed?
  • Meta titles & descriptions added?
  • Content solves real problems?

Need Help? Let’s Build Your SEO-Friendly Website!

Feeling overwhelmed? Don’t worry—Einvox Solution is here to help. We specialize in SEO-friendly website design and static HTML development that’s fast, affordable, and tailored to your goals.

Contact us today for a free consultation. Let’s turn your website into a traffic magnet!

P.S. Bookmark this page! You’ll want these tips handy when building your site. 😊

Crafted by Einvox Solution – Your partners in SEO and web development.